What is glare reduction window film?
Glare reduction film softens harsh direct sun on TVs, monitors and reflective surfaces — without darkening the room or losing the view. It's the simplest fix for unwatchable afternoon TV, washed-out video calls, and squint-inducing west-facing windows.

Glare reduction film is a tinted or neutral architectural film engineered to lower the amount of visible light passing through your glass — turning blinding direct sun into pleasant ambient daylight while preserving outward visibility.

Film options
Light glare control
5-15% visible light reduction — subtle, near-invisible.
Medium neutral
30-40% visible light reduction — the most popular residential pick.
Deep tint
50%+ light reduction for the worst-case western exposures.
Glare + solar combo
Premium ceramic film that solves heat and glare in one product.
